Start with your residence, not the sales pitch

The first useful action is not gathering 10 quotes. It is understanding whether your home is a affordable solar installers Stockton strong solar candidate. A great installer will certainly request your recent energy bills, examine your use over the previous year, and evaluate the roofing system before making big promises. If the discussion starts with a common case that they can erase your electrical costs without seeing your home, that is a warning sign.

In Stockton, roof covering age matters greater than some home owners realize. Many planetary systems are anticipated to stay in place for 25 years or more. If your roof covering has just 5 or 7 excellent years left, installing solar in addition to it might produce a pricey migraine later. Eliminating and reinstalling panels for reroofing is possible, however it includes labor cost and control. A cautious installer will certainly tell you plainly if it makes good sense to fix or change roof first.

Tree cover is an additional concern that gets played down. A couple of hours of afternoon shade can materially minimize manufacturing, specifically in summer when individuals desire the highest result. One household I spoke to had three bids that looked similar on paper, yet only one business utilized color analysis seriously and changed the style around a large mature tree near the western roofline. That proposal created much less academic outcome than the most hostile quote, yet it was much more practical and ended up being the far better system.

Electrical solution also should have interest. Some Stockton homes, specifically older ones, may require panel upgrades or associated electric work to support a new system efficiently. This is not a reason to avoid solar, yet it ought to be identified in advance. A proposition that neglects known electrical job can look more affordable than it really is.

An economical quote can be the most expensive option

Price matters. It should. However solar pricing is easy to distort if you compare only the total contract number. One proposal may include higher-efficiency panels, better inverter technology, a much longer craftsmanship warranty, major panel upgrades, attic channel camouflage, and system surveillance. One more might omit half those items and still look "competitive."

The far better method to compare quotes is on cost per watt, devices high quality, forecasted production, financing terms, and consisted of scope. A reduced price per watt is eye-catching, yet just if the style is sound and the manufacturing price quote is based actually. I have actually examined quotes where one installer valued boldy residential solar installers near me by oversizing expected yearly outcome. Theoretically, the property owner assumed they were obtaining a bargain. In technique, the roof covering geometry and shielding made the quote optimistic.

Pay close attention to whether the system is being developed to offset your historic use, your likely future usage, or some filled with air target. This matters if you intend to get an electric vehicle, include a pool, replace a gas water heater, or shift to electric devices in time. A thoughtful installer will ask about those adjustments due to the fact that they impact system sizing. A weak installer will certainly size to whatever helps shut the deal.

Financing is entitled to equal scrutiny. A reduced monthly payment does not necessarily mean a good arrangement. Dealer fees, rates of interest, loan term size, early repayment penalties, and escalator provisions can quietly shape the real expense of your solar financial investment. Lease and power acquisition agreement structures can make good sense sometimes, however property owners must recognize what they are trading away in tax credit histories, resale simplicity, and control.

    Equipment issues, but not in the means most advertisements suggest

    Homeowners often get pulled into panel brand arguments too early. Yes, devices high quality issues. No, one of the most advertised panel is not instantly the very best option for your house.

    For numerous Stockton homes, the larger style inquiry is whether the installer is matching panel and inverter options to the roofing conditions. If your roof covering has multiple airplanes, partial shading, or vent obstructions, module-level power electronic devices such as microinverters or optimizers may be a much better fit than a simpler string inverter arrangement. If your roof covering is wide open with marginal color, a string inverter system might perform well and cost less. Neither alternative is generally superior.

    Battery storage space elevates comparable questions. Some homeowners desire backup power for outages. Others presume a battery is required with solar. It is not. A battery can add resilience and time-of-use adaptability, but it also elevates project expense substantially. A great installer will certainly clarify what a battery will certainly and will not do. For instance, a solitary battery might keep lights, refrigeration, Wi-Fi, and a couple of essential circuits running, but it may not support central air for as lengthy as homeowners visualize. Expectations need to match capacity.

    Look for firms that talk clearly regarding compromises. If an installer can explain why they chose one inverter architecture over an additional for your specific roof, that serves know-how. If they just repeat brand name slogans, maintain looking.

    Understanding warranties without obtaining shed in jargon

    Solar service warranty language can be unsafe because a number of defenses are bundled with each other. Panels may have a product guarantee and a separate efficiency warranty. Inverters have their own insurance coverage period. Installers may provide a workmanship warranty. Roof infiltration warranties can be described in a different way from one agreement to the next.

    The trick is to separate that stands behind what. A 25-year panel service warranty appears reassuring, however if the installer goes out of business and you require labor assistance collaborating a claim, the functional value depends upon that services the concern. Also, a ten-year craftsmanship guarantee is only significant if the business has a record of recognizing service calls and maintaining a solution department.

    Ask just how guarantee cases are in fact managed. Does the installer diagnose system issues remotely? Do they check alerts proactively or only when you call? If an inverter falls short in year 8, that spends for labor? House owners frequently presume all service is covered end to end, only to find out later that specific prices are excluded.

    Stockton-specific factors that can influence your return

    Not every component of California acts the same way for solar business economics. Stockton's summer warmth, cooling down tons, and housing stock produce specific patterns worth considering.

    Large mid-day cooling need can make self-consumption of solar power important, particularly for households that are home throughout the day or who can change energy usage right into daylight hours. On the various other hand, houses that are empty all day and utilize most power after sunset might gain from a different system size method, or from considering storage space, relying on their energy rate structure.

    Dust, pollen, and seasonal grime can lower panel efficiency modestly gradually. Most systems do not need continuous cleaning, yet they do gain from periodic visual inspection. A good installer needs to establish sensible expectations concerning upkeep. If somebody guarantees your system will be totally maintenance-free for decades, they are oversimplifying. Solar is low-maintenance, not no-maintenance.

    Heat likewise impacts devices efficiency. Panels usually create much less effectively as temperatures increase, also in strong sunlight. That does not make Stockton an inadequate solar market. It simply means manufacturing quotes ought to reflect genuine operating conditions, not optimal lab numbers. This is another factor conservative modeling is more trustworthy than hostile financial savings claims.

    A great installer helps you prevent overbuilding or undersizing

    Homeowners often presume bigger is much better, but that depends upon your usage account, energy setup, roof restrictions, and budget plan. Oversizing can tie up added funding in ability you might not value completely. Undersizing may leave way too much financial savings on the table and produce regret if your electric use grows.

    This is where skilled judgment counts. A skilled installer will certainly speak through most likely adjustments in your family over the following 5 to ten years. Are your young adults about to start driving electric automobiles? Are you thinking about a heat pump? Is an aging air conditioning unit likely to be changed with a more effective device? These are not side notes. They are central to excellent system design.

    I have actually seen family members select a slightly larger array due to the fact that they understood an EV acquisition was coming within two years. I have likewise seen senior citizens select a smaller sized, less complex system because their usage had supported and they planned to protect resources. Both were wise choices due to the fact that the installer sized around life conditions instead of offering the largest possible package.

    What is the 120 rule for solar in Stockton?

    The 120% rule is an electrical code guideline used when connecting solar systems to an existing electrical panel. It helps determine how much solar capacity can be safely added without overloading the panel. Electricians use this calculation during system design to meet electrical code requirements. The rule is based on the panel's busbar rating and main breaker size.
